Output 122a6bdfcbaf89a8e834b2cc41ab13ac34ffcf205f4d497b35b018bfabec2c19:0

value
26489500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d095aebf45957fe8f7527b08f60490d99f677726 OP_EQUALVERIFY OP_CHECKSIG
address
1L1ts2mgbYf61k25FBVmKcwpjXMtGYhrMD
transaction
122a6bdfcbaf89a8e834b2cc41ab13ac34ffcf205f4d497b35b018bfabec2c19
spent
true